Factors Affecting Cost
- Patio Size: Larger patios generally require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Material Type: Different materials, such as concrete, pavers, or stone, have varying costs associated with them.
- Extent of Damage: Minor leveling might be less expensive compared to major repairs that require more extensive work.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Kalamazoo, MI, can impact the total cost, with experienced professionals typically charging more.
- Accessibility: Easy-to-access patios may cost less to level compared to those in hard-to-reach areas.
- Preparation Work: The need for additional preparation work, such as removing old materials or clearing debris, can add to the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Kalamazoo, MI) |
---|---|
Basic Patio Leveling | $500 - $1,000 |
Concrete Patio Leveling | $1,200 - $2,500 |
Paver Patio Leveling | $800 - $1,800 |
Stone Patio Leveling |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Additional Preparation Work | $200 - $500 |
Sealant Application | $100 - $300 |
